Russia: Power outages affecting southern regions as of evening July 16

Power outages occurring in parts of southern Russia as of evening July 16. Transport and business disruptions likely.

Warning

As of evening July 16, power outages are occurring in parts of southern Russia. Early reports indicate the outage occurred as a result of a failure at the Rostov Nuclear Power Plant, which in turn was related to high temperatures in the area. Blackouts have reportedly occurred in the Kalmyk Republic, Krasnodar Krai, and Rostov Oblast. Early estimates indicate that the blackout is likely affecting several million individuals.

Transport and business disruptions are likely in affected areas; businesses without backup generators could temporarily suspend operations. Mobile voice and internet service disruptions are possible. The electricity disruptions could also affect ATMs and fueling stations. Outages may spread to other regions of the Russian Southern Federal District, namely the Republic of Adygea, Astrakhan Oblast, and Volgograd Oblast.

Charge mobile and essential electrical devices when possible and ensure backup batteries are available. Exercise caution when driving in areas impacted by the power outage. Park vehicles in secure areas. Confirm business appointments. Verify that security systems are working. Ensure that generators are functional and refuel devices when necessary.
